Scientists Launch First Global Ice Core Repository in Antarctic Sanctuary

Scientists have inaugurated the first global repository of mountain ice cores within a newly established sanctuary in Antarctica. This innovative facility aims to preserve invaluable ice samples from rapidly melting glaciers, a critical resource for climate research and understanding global warming.

The unique vault, located in a remote area of Antarctica, will serve as a secure storage site for ice cores extracted from various mountain ranges around the world. These cores contain essential data that can reveal past climate conditions, helping researchers unlock the mysteries of climate change.

The inauguration ceremony was attended by a team of international scientists, environmental advocates, and representatives from several nations. They hailed the repository as a significant step towards conserving vital scientific resources that are at risk due to climate change.

"This sanctuary not only protects ice samples but also represents our commitment to understanding and combating climate change," said Dr. Lisa Thompson, a leading climatologist involved in the project. "These cores offer a window into Earth’s climatic history and are crucial for predictive models of future climate scenarios."

Ice cores provide a record of atmospheric gases, temperature variations, and even volcanic activity spanning thousands of years. As glaciers around the globe continue to melt at alarming rates, the need to preserve these samples has become increasingly urgent.

The new facility is designed to withstand extreme weather conditions while offering a controlled environment for the ice cores. Scientists can access the samples for research without fear of contamination or degradation.

Previous efforts to preserve ice samples have often faced logistical challenges. The remote locations of many glaciers, coupled with the harsh Antarctic environment, have made it difficult to collect and store these valuable resources effectively. The establishment of a dedicated repository marks a significant advancement in the effort to safeguard these samples for future generations.

The sanctuary is expected to house ice cores from various mountain ranges, including the Himalayas, the Andes, and the Alps. Each core represents a unique environmental history, providing insights into how different regions have responded to climate change over time.

"Having a centralized repository allows for a more comprehensive understanding of global climate trends," said Dr. James Weller, an atmospheric scientist. "By analyzing these samples, we can better inform policy decisions and public awareness on climate issues."

The project has garnered support from numerous countries and organizations, highlighting a collaborative effort to address the pressing challenges of climate change. Researchers believe that sharing data from the repository will enhance global climate research initiatives and foster international cooperation.
